Why most Merriam businesses don’t show up
The short answer is that Google doesn’t know you exist. Most small business owners in Merriam think that having a website is enough. It’s not. Google looks for signs of trust and relevance—things like reviews, local mentions, and a properly set up profile. If you’re missing any of these, your business gets buried behind bigger competitors or national chains. And many owners simply don’t have the time or know-how to fix it.
Three things you can do yourself
1. Claim and complete your Google Business Profile. This is the single most important step. Go to Google Business Profile (it’s free), claim your listing, and fill out every section: your address, phone number, hours, and a short description. Add photos of your storefront or your work. Without this, you’re invisible.
2. Ask for reviews—and respond to them. Google watches how many reviews you have and how you handle them. After a job or a sale, send a quick text or email asking for a review. Keep it simple: “If you were happy with our work, would you mind leaving a Google review?” Then reply to every review, even the negative ones. It shows you’re active and care.
3. Make sure your website works on a phone. More than half of local searches happen on a phone. If your site takes forever to load or looks squished on a small screen, people leave. Use a tool like Google’s free Mobile-Friendly Test to check. If it fails, switch to a simple, responsive theme.
What about local keywords? Think about what your customers actually type. Instead of “best HVAC repair,” try “furnace repair in Merriam, KS.” Use that exact phrase in your website’s page titles and descriptions. It helps Google match you to local searches.
Backlinks: what they are and why they matter
A backlink is simply a link from another website to yours. Think of it like a referral. If the Merriam Chamber of Commerce links to your business, Google sees that as a sign you’re legit. The more high-quality, local sites that link to you, the more Google trusts you. Without backlinks, you’re like a new restaurant with no one recommending it.
